`CH_3CH_2OH` can be converted into `CH_3CHO` by

A

Catalytic hydrogenation

B

Treatment with `LiAlH_4`

C

Treatment with pyridinium chlorochromate

D

Treatment with `KMnO_4`

Text Solution

Verified by Experts

The correct Answer is:
C

Ethanal `(CH_3CHO` is an oxidised product of ethanol. Pyridinium chlorochromate `(C_5H_5overset+NHCloverset-CrO_3)`oxidises primary alcohols to aldehydes. Strong oxidising agents such as `KMnO_4` are used for getting carboxylic acid from alcohols.
The oxidation process can be stopped at the aldehyde stage if Cr(Vl) reagents such as Collin's reagent `(CrO_3.2C_5H_5N)`, Corey's reagent or pyridinium chlorochromate and pyridinium dichromate `[(C_5H_5NH_2)^(2+)Cr_2O_7^2-]` in anhydrous medium are used as the oxidising agent.
